HBO's Boardwalk Empire - New York, NY
HBO’s Boardwalk Empire premiere near Grand Central Station was the scene for StudioBooth’s latest caper. Gangsters and gents, ladies and flappers arrived in true vintage form and we were ready, collaborating with HBO’s creative team to construct a replica set featuring a vintage Ford Model T and proper prohibition era accoutrements. After turning New York’s Cipriani into an Atlantic City back-road circa 1920, we created stop-motion animated GIFs of guests engaged in dangerous smuggling missions.
